Today I played my bagpipes at the final funeral for the Warwickshire Firefighters who were tragically killed a few weeks ago. The whole thing was very moving. It started off marching the family from their house the short distance to the fire station, where the hydraulic platform was waiting with the coffin, flanked by Firefighters in ceremonial dress. We let the procession down the road to the church where the service was to be held. After the service, we played the coffin out to Flowers of the Forest, a very nice slow air. We then had a police escort to the crematorium (that was fun and scary having Police bikes whizzing past) where we played outside as people entered and again as they left.

Last week I also played at the first of the four funerals, doing a similar thing. Both funerals were very individual, and a very fitting tribute to those brave young men.
